Notepad++

    • Offizieller Beitrag

    Notepad++ ist ein lizenzfreier Text-Editor in Deutsch (Hilfe Englisch).

    Ein paar wichtige Funktionen die über den Notepad hinaus gehen

    • Darstellung Sonderzeichen
    • Farbliches hervorheben von Programmiersprachen
    • Suchen/Ersetzen in mehreren Dateien auch ohne sie zu öffnen
    • Viele Zusatztools (Add-Ins)

    Dieser kann von der Homepage https://notepad-plus-plus.org/ heruntergeladen und installiert werden.

    • Offizieller Beitrag

    Umgang mit Sonderzeichen

    Sonderzeichen (Tab, Enter, ...) kann über Menü [Ansicht | Ansicht nichtdruckbare Zeichen | Alle Zeichen anzeigen] eingeblendet werden

    Ersetzen von Sonderzeichen

    Sollen Sonderzeichen ersetzen werden, kann dieses wie folgt geschehen

    • Menü [Suchen | Ersetzen (Strg+H)]
    • Option Suchmodus auf "Erweitert" einstellen
    • Bei "Suchen nach" oder/und "Ersetzen durch" entsprechende Sonderzeichen eingeben
      • \t = Tabulator (ASCII 9=>0x09)
      • \r\n = Zeilenumbruch
      • \r = Wagenrücklauf (<CR> carriage return, ASCII 13=>0x0D) => Zeilenanfang
      • \n = Zeilenwelchsel (<LF> line feed, ASCII 10=>0x0A) => neue Zeile
      • \0 = NUL-Steuerzeichen (ASCII 0=>0x0)
      • \\ = Backalash (ASCII 92=>0x5C)
      • \d = ASCII-Code, \d gefolgt von 3 Ziffern (0-9), Bsp: \d009 für Tabulator
      • \x = HEX-Wert, \x gefolgt von 2 Ziffern (0-9, A-F/a-f), Bsp: \x09 für Tabulator

    Im Reiter [In Dateien suchen] kann auch in mehrere Dateien mit einer Aktion Inhalte ersetzt werden. Achtung kann nicht rückgängig gemacht werden, vielleicht vorher eine Sicherungskopie anlegen.

    Weitere Infos unter http://docs.notepad-plus-plus.org/index.php/Searching_And_Replacing (Englisch)

    • Offizieller Beitrag

    Features

    Mehrere Zeilen gleichzeitig bearbeiten
    • [Shift] + [Alt] gedückt halten und mit der Maus den Bereich auswählen welcher gleichzeitig bearbeitet werden soll
    • dies funktioniert natürlich auch mit [Shift] + [Alt] und den Pfeiltasten
    Löschen der aktuellen Zeile [Strg] + [L]
    Dupliziert der aktuellen Zeile [Strg] + [D]
    Einfügen einer leeren Zeile über der aktuellen [Strg] + [Alt] + [Enter]
    Einfügen einer leeren Zeile unter der aktuellen [Strg] + [Alt] + [Shift] + [Enter]
    Reiter wechseln [Strg] + [Tab]
    Inkrementelle Suchfunktion [Strg] + [Alt] + [I]
    Vertauschen der aktullen Zeile mit der darüber liegenden [Strg] + [T]
    Ersetzen von Wörter oder Funktionen durch andere [Strg] + [H]
    Zeilen ausblenden [Alt] + [H]

    Code in Firefox ausführen
    [Strg] + [Alt] + [Shift] + [X]
    Code im Internet Explorer ausführen. [Strg] + [Alt] + [Shift] + [I]
    Code in Chrome ausführen [Strg] + [Alt] + [Shift] + [R]